## Service Accounts — MetricMule Sidecar

The MetricMule sidecar aggregates pod metrics and ships them to the Tallyhouse internal endpoint. One service account per cluster; scopes limited to metrics:write. Rotate quarterly. Do not reuse across environments. Reviewers: confirm scope before approving. The current staging key is below.

app token of yahif-tadup = zpat7_daF26Bq

## Deployment

Quick note for review: Charsetta sniffs encodings on uploaded text files inside a sandboxed worker — nothing executes, we just read byte patterns. Unknown encodings get rejected, not guessed into UTF-8. Detection limits and fallback behavior are all tunable per deploy. The worker boots with the values below.

config for yahof-tajop:
zorath:
  pin: 7493
  metrics_host: metrics.zorath.tolvaqsys.internal
  tenant: praiel
  seal: seal_fd9cd4f1

# Service Accounts: String Extraction

The `extract-i18n` script pulls translatable strings from all Bramblewick repos and pushes them to the Glossa service. It runs under the `i18n-extractor` service account. Do not run it under your personal account; Glossa rate-limits individual users aggressively. The account has write access to the staging catalog only. Set the token in your shell before invoking the script. The current staging token is below.

API key for kahap-kafog: zpat15_6qzxZ7YR8aDwjmp

Action item (PM-2741): The kiosk watchdog on the Larkspur terminals restarted the app every 90 seconds during the outage because it was pinging a dead local socket instead of the real health endpoint. Fix is up for review — please check the backoff logic especially, we don't want restart storms again. Context, logs, and the original watchdog design sketch are on the internal page below.

operations page: https://jenkins.torvadyn.local/build/deploy/display/pages/611247f0a622ae80